The Armband: FMLS Round 4 Captain Rankings

It was almost getting too easy to pick defenders the first couple weeks in MLS Fantasy Manager, with all of the home teams going against weaker opposition and producing clean sheets. Needless to say, that wasn't the case in Week 3 when only three sides secured clean sheets, and two of them on the road.

To recap, there were nine clean sheets on the first weekend, six in Week 2 and then just three last week. Unfortunately, I jumped on the 'captain a defender' bandwagon a little too late. But even with that being the case, Diego Valeri once again showed everyone up by securing his second brace of the season. Fanendo Adi helped out as well in Portland's third straight win. The other team to focus on is Atlanta, which has started the season looking like one of the best in the league. The expansion team dominated Chicago on Saturday, with Josef Martinez pushing his goal total to five.

The biggest let down from last weekend was easily David Villa, who didn't capitalize on his performance from the previous week. Without a goal or assist, he likely led a number of fantasy owners to less-than-ideal weeks.

Getting on to Week 4, it's a bare slate with just three matches due to international games, so finding a rare gem to captain is doubtful. Most people will rush to Portland's attacking line led by Valeri and Adi, but nothing about a trip to Columbus is easy, considering the Crew are coming off a road clean sheet in D.C. Last road match the Timbers scored just one goal, so while Valeri and company will be solid options, they won't be the best ones. Ola Kamara has found the back of the net in the last two and might be easier to trust in his home stadium. Teammate Justin Meram is slightly behind if you're looking for a differential play in a small week.

In the first match of the weekend, the two sides sitting in last place in their respective conferences face off. The Revs have scored just once, while Minnesota has allowed 13 goals. I suggested backing Colorado's forwards last match and it worked for the most part in a 2-2 draw. The obvious guys to consider this round are Kei Kamara and Juan Agudelo, though Lee Nguyen could be easier to trust given how the other two forwards have looked early on. For Minnesota, Kevin Molino has scored in the last two, but he is on international duty so Christian Ramirez should be the most coveted from the squad. That being said, the last thing I'd be comfortable about is captaining any Minnesota player on the road.

And if you don't like any of the options above, a lot of people will turn to the Red Bulls at home against Real Salt Lake. It hasn't been a great start to the season for Bradley Wright-Phillips, but he headed one in last weekend in a tough environment at Seattle. Sacha Kljestan would be in this spot, but he is another top armband option on international duty. Felipe Martins and Daniel Royer have been as inconsistent as Wright-Phillips early on, but they still warrant consideration. RSL fell to Chicago 2-0 in their first road match, so backing the Red Bulls makes the most sense, unless you're a big Revolution fan.
